On average, a detached house costs £750,805, which is down -3.2% on last year. A semi-detached house on average costs £453,233, a terraced house £381,603 and a flat £224,726. Renting a two bedroom flat will cost you £904 per month. Property prices in Stockbridge are similar to the average property prices across West Sussex and are a little higher compared to other locations with a similar density in England. When looking at the annual change in property prices in Stockbridge, prices have had a greater decrease than the annual average price decrease seen across the West Sussex region.
Property data is based on Chichester level pricing data and is as at September 2023 (publicised 15 November 2023)

Relative to the UK as a whole, West Sussex has an average crime rate (61 crimes reported per thousand people). Stockbridge has a consistent crime rate as this, with 61 crimes reported per thousand people. In regards to burglaries, Stockbridge has a slightly higher rate (3 burglaries per thousand people) than an average location in the UK with the same density. Source: ONS
